List of DFS related hotfixes post Service Pack 2 for Windows Server 2008 as of Oct. 21th, 2011:
Note: First posted Sept. 29th, 2009.
2619531 "Rename Folder" operation in the DFS Namespace MMC snap-in does not work in Windows Server 2008 if the DFS namespace is in scalability mode http://support.microsoft.com/?id=2619531 Update(s): Dfsn-serverservice-ppdlic.xrm-ms Dfssvc.exe 6.0.6002.22718 Supersede(s): 2464365 The ACL permission of some DFS folders is incorrectly reset after you restart the DFS Namespace service in Windows Server 2008 or in Windows Server 2008 R2 2394849 The DACL of a DFS link is corrupted in Windows Server 2008, in Windows Vista, in Windows 7 or in Windows Server 2008 R2 if you use the Dfsutil.exe utility to export DFS configuration data from the DFS link 971405 Windows Explorer stops responding for approximately 30 seconds when you try to access the DFS resources in a Windows Server 2008 domain
2537589 SMB/CIFS sessions leak in Windows Vista, in Windows Server 2008, in Windows 7 and in Windows Server 2008 R2 http://support.microsoft.com/?id=2537589 Update(s): Dfsc.sys 6.0.6002.22625 Supersede(s): 2535512 MS11-042: Vulnerabilities in Distributed File System could allow remote code execution: June 14, 2011 976452 Error message on a blue screen when you perform an operation to a DFS server from a computer that is running Windows Vista or Windows Server 2008: "PAGE_FAULT_IN_NONPAGED_AREA"
2450944 Some folders or files are unexpectedly deleted on the upstream server after you restart the DFS Replication service in Windows Server 2003 R2, in Windows Server 2008 or in Windows Server 2008 R2 http://support.microsoft.com/?id=2450944 Update(s): Dfsrprovs.mof Dfsrress.dll 6.0.6002.22529 Dfsrs.exe 6.0.6002.22529 Supersede(s): 2286715 A SYSVOL share migration from FRS to the DFS Replication service stops responding at the Start state in Windows Server 2008 979646 Some folders or some files are unexpectedly deleted on the upstream server after you restart the DFS Replication service 979247 The DFS Replication service stops responding on a Windows Server 2008-based downstream server that is configured to replicate data from many upstream servers 978538 The DFS Replication service crashes randomly in Windows Server 2008 977381 The DFS Replication service may stop responding when it initializes the replication process for the replicated folders on a computer that is running Windows Server 2003 R2, Windows Server 2008, or Windows Server 2008 R2 973275 Only the first character appears for some strings in the event messages when you query the DFS Replication event log on a computer that is running Windows Server 2008 973123 The Distributed File System Replication service may stop responding in the initial replication on a computer that is running Windows Server 2008 971203 The memory usage of the DFS Replication service keeps increasing on a PDC emulator or on a writable domain controller that is running Windows Server 2008 during the SYSVOL share replication process 969688 A SYSVOL share migration from FRS to the DFSR service fails on a computer that is running Windows Server 2008 if a disjoint namespace is configured in the domain 959542 A warning event is logged repeatedly on a member computer that is running Windows Server 2008 or Windows Server 2003 R2 when you configure read-only replicated folders on a computer that is running Windows Server 2008 R2
977611 After you apply a GPO to redirect a folder to a new network share, the redirected folder is empty on client computers that are running Windows Vista or Windows Server 2008 http://support.microsoft.com/?id=977611 Update(s): Shell32.dll 6.0.6002.22270 Supersede(s): 972841 Windows Search does not return files or folders that are under DFS-linked folders on a Windows Vista SP2 or on a Windows Server 2008 SP2-based computer
977401 The changes to a Group Policy object (GPO) are not applied in a Windows Server 2008-based domain that has some read/write domain controllers and some read-only domain controllers http://support.microsoft.com/?id=977401 Update(s): Gpedit.dll 6.0.6002.22268
